大数据日志采集平台是用于收集、存储和分析大量日志数据的工具。这些平台可以帮助企业更好地了解其业务运行情况,发现潜在问题,优化系统性能,提高用户体验等。以下是一些常见的大数据日志采集平台类型:
1. 开源日志采集工具:如ELK Stack(Elasticsearch, Logstash, Kibana)是一个流行的开源日志采集、存储和分析平台。它提供了强大的搜索功能,可以快速找到需要的信息。此外,它还支持多种数据源,包括文件、数据库、Web服务器等。
2. 商业日志采集工具:市场上有许多商业日志采集工具,如Splunk、Informatica、Datadog等。这些工具通常提供更高级的功能,如实时分析、可视化、报警等。它们的价格相对较高,但提供了更多的定制化选项。
3. 云日志采集服务:许多云服务提供商都提供了自己的日志采集服务,如AWS CloudWatch、Google Cloud Logging、Azure Monitor等。这些服务通常与云基础设施集成在一起,可以自动收集和分析日志数据。
4. 第三方日志采集服务:除了上述平台外,还有许多第三方提供的日志采集服务,如Loggly、New Relic、Datadog等。这些服务通常提供更灵活的定制选项,可以根据企业的具体需求进行配置。
5. 自定义日志采集解决方案:有些企业可能会选择开发自己的日志采集平台,以满足特定的需求。这通常需要一定的技术背景和资源投入。
在选择大数据日志采集平台时,企业应考虑以下因素:
1. 数据源:确定需要收集哪些类型的日志数据,以及数据的来源。
2. 数据存储:根据数据量和访问频率选择合适的存储方案,如分布式存储、关系型数据库等。
3. 数据分析:考虑是否需要实时分析、离线分析或两者兼顾。
4. 可扩展性:随着业务的发展,数据量和访问量可能会增加,因此需要选择具有良好可扩展性的平台。
5. 成本:考虑平台的购买、维护和升级成本。
6. 技术支持:确保平台提供商能够提供及时有效的技术支持。
总之,大数据日志采集平台的选择取决于企业的具体需求、预算和技术能力。在选择合适的平台时,企业应充分评估各种因素,以确保能够有效地收集、存储和分析日志数据,从而为企业带来价值。